Cloud Solutions Architect Jobs in New York: Frequently Asked Questions

Which companies sponsor visas for cloud solutions architects in New York?

Large financial institutions and consulting firms are among the most consistent sponsors in New York. JPMorgan Chase, Citigroup, IBM, Deloitte, and Accenture regularly file H-1B visa petitions for cloud solutions architects. Major tech companies with significant New York offices, including Google, Amazon Web Services, and Microsoft, also sponsor architects specializing in cloud migration, infrastructure design, and multi-cloud strategy.

Which visa types are most common for cloud solutions architect roles in New York?

The H-1B is the most common visa for cloud solutions architects in New York, given that the role typically requires a bachelor's degree or higher in computer science, information systems, or a closely related field, meeting the specialty occupation standard. L-1B intracompany transferee visas are also used by multinational firms relocating specialized cloud architects from overseas offices to New York locations.

Which cities in New York have the most cloud solutions architect sponsorship jobs?

Manhattan accounts for the largest share of cloud solutions architect sponsorship jobs in New York, driven by its concentration of financial services firms, consulting companies, and enterprise tech offices. Buffalo and Rochester have smaller but active markets tied to regional healthcare systems and manufacturing companies modernizing their infrastructure. White Plains and the broader Westchester area also see demand from corporations headquartered along the I-287 corridor.

Are there any New York-specific considerations for cloud solutions architects seeking visa sponsorship?

New York's financial services concentration means many cloud solutions architect roles intersect with regulated environments, so employers often look for architects familiar with compliance frameworks like SOC 2 and FedRAMP alongside core cloud certifications. The state's prevailing wage requirements under H-1B rules apply based on the specific work location, so roles in Manhattan may reflect different wage determinations than positions filed for suburban or upstate New York offices.

What is the prevailing wage for sponsored cloud solutions architect jobs in New York?

U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
